Here is a breakdown of the key moves and promotions this month

NAME: ALISON MAHONEY

TO: WALBROOK GROUP

FROM: PROMOTION

Alison Mahoney has been made associate director at Walbrook Group. She joined Walbrook in 2004 as senior manager for the private client team and has more than 20 years' experience in the local trust industry. She will head up the Guernsey-based fiduciary team, where she will continue to work with clients and maintain a business development role.

NAME: JOHN HESKETT

TO: HEARTWOOD

FROM: BARING asset management

John Heskett has been appointed chairman of Heartwood. He comes from Baring Group where he was chief investment officer for Baring Asset Management's fixed income division. Heskett spent more than 30 years at the group, working in corporate finance, banking and asset management. Heartwood, formerly Cripps Portfolio, now employs 70 staff and provides wealth management services, involving integrated investment, tax, retirement and estate planning for ultra and high-net-worth individuals.

NAME: DAVID ZOBEL

TO: BLUEBAY ASSET MANAGEMENT

FROM: DEUTSCHE ASSET MANAGEMENT

BlueBay Asset Management has recruited David Zobel as a principal of the firm and head of hedge fund strategies. He joins from Deutsche Asset Management where he was a managing director, responsible for the group's European fund of hedge funds (FoHF) business. Zobel founded Deutsche's FoHF business, which was based in the Asia-Pacific region, in 1996. In his new role, he will develop hedge fund strategies and structured products for BlueBay.

NAME: MIKE YOUNG

TO: BARING ASSET MANAGEMENT

FROM: COFUNDS

Mike Young has taken up the role of assistant director business development for the Middle East at Baring Asset Management. He will be responsible for growing Barings' mutual fund and hedge fund business in the region. Young has 10 years' experience in investment sales, both in the UK and the Middle East. Prior to Barings, he was at Cofunds and Legal & General.

NAME: CHRIS TUSHINGHAM

TO: WALBROOK GROUP

FROM: PROMOTION

Chris Tushingham has been appointed associate director at Walbrook Group. Tushingham has 25 years' experience in the international trust and fiduciary services industry. He joined Walbrook in 1996 as a senior manager and was appointed a director of the local operation in 1997.

NAME: PAUL GRICE

TO: F&C ASSET MANAGEMENT

FROM: BARING ASSET MANAGEMENT

F&C Asset Management has recruited Paul Grice as head of UK and international government bonds. He joins from Baring Asset Management where he held the position of director fixed income and currencies. He has 18 years of fixed income experience and is a chartered financial analyst and a member of the UK Society of Investment Professionals.

NAME: MICHIEL DE BRUIN

TO: F&C ASSET MANAGEMENT

FROM: PROMOTED

F&C Asset Management has promoted Michiel de Bruin to

the position of head of euro government bonds. De Bruin was a senior fixed income investor at F&C Netherlands and has been with the company since 2003. He has 20 years' investment experience including previous roles as head of bond trading at Deutsche Bank de Bary and director of fixed income at NIB Capital. He was educated at the Dutch Hogere Technische School and Amsterdam's Free University.

NAME: TIM LORD

TO: THREADNEEDLE INVESTMENTS

FROM: DEUTSCHE ASSET MANAGEMENT

Tim Lord has become senior manager of the client relationship team at Threadneedle Investments. Lord will be responsible for managing relationships with a wide variety of Threadneedle's institutional clients. He was previously global marketing manager at Axa's Paris office before moving to Deutsche Asset Management in 2001 as head of client review.

NAME: GHISLAINE FOURNIGAULT

TO: NEW STAR INTERNATIONAL

FROM: GARTMORE INVESTMENT

New Star International has appointed Ghislaine Fournigault as senior business development manager for France. She will report to Philip Goldsmith and will provide overall strategy support and develop new and existing client relationships. Fournigault joins from Gartmore Investment where she worked for more than 10 years, latterly as development director, opening distribution channels in the Netherlands, France and Belgium.

NAME: COBUS KRUGER

TO: NEW STAR INTERNATIONAL

FROM: OLD MUTUAL INTERNATIONAL

New Star International has recruited Cobus Kruger as director of mutual funds. Kruger will develop global distribution relationships for the mutual funds and have regional responsibilities for South Africa and the Benelux countries. Most recently he was senior manager of product development at Old Mutual International. Other positions held include head of Absa Offshore South Africa, senior manager of marketing and distribution with TriAlpha Investment Advisors and senior manager of marketing and distribution with the Stonehage Group.

NAME: MAURO LORAN GARCIA

TO: NEW STAR ASSET MANAGEMENT

FROM: ABN AMRO ASSET MANAGEMENT

New Star Asset Management has appointed Mauro Loran Garcia as regional director of Iberia at its Madrid office. Prior to this, he was managing director for ABN Amro Asset Management Spain, where he was responsible for third-party fund distribution and institutional sales and relations. He also worked at ABN Amro Asset Management's head office in Amsterdam, where he was responsible for developing institutional business in Portugal and Latin America.

NAME: JONATHAN GILES

TO: RAthBONE INVESTMENT MANAGEMENT

FROM: WALBROOK ASSET MANAGEMENT

Jonathan Giles has been made managing director at Rathbone Investment Management and will be responsible for managing and developing existing offshore investment services to private clients and professional fiduciaries. Previously, Giles was managing director of Walbrook Asset Management and director of investment strategy for Walbrook Trust, the then offshore fiduciary arm of Deloitte & Touche.

NAME: ALEXANDRE ABADIE

TO: CREDIT SUISSE

FROM: LEHMAN BROTHERS

Credit Suisse has appointed Alexandre Abadie as a managing director and head of product development and management for the asset management division. He will be responsible for managing all product development, product management, and marketing efforts for Credit Suisse's asset management business globally. He joins from Lehman Brothers.
